Différence entre Schéma et Base de données sur PostgreSQL
Quelle est la différence entre Schéma et Base de données ? – Une base de données peut être décrite comme un ensemble de données structurées généralement stockées dans des systèmes informatiques. La structure d’une base de données est obtenue en organisant correctement les données à l’aide d’un modèle de base de données. Le terme «schéma» signifie «un plan ou une forme» et peut être défini comme la terminologie utilisée pour modéliser ou créer une structure logique utilisant les données pouvant être stockées dans une base de données. Techniquement parlant, un schéma de base de données est la structure sous-jacente décrite et prise en charge par le système de gestion de base de données utilisé pour stocker les enregistrements.
De façon simple :

Table de comparaison
Schéma | Base de données | |
---|---|---|
Présentation | Le schéma est une vue structurelle d’une base de données. | La base de données est une collection de données interdépendantes. |
Encapsulation | Le schéma inclut des tables, leurs nom des champs, leurs types et leurs contraintes. | La base de données inclut le schéma spécifié, les données (enregistrements), les contraintes pour les données. |
Modification | Le schéma est une fois déclaré ne doit pas être modifié fréquemment. | Les données d’une base de données continuent à être mises à jour régulièrement. |